CrawlJobs Logo

Senior Java Developer

https://www.randstad.com Logo

Randstad

Location Icon

Location:
Malaysia, Kuala Lumpur

Category Icon
Category:
IT - Software Development

Job Type Icon

Contract Type:
Employment contract

Salary Icon

Salary:

10000.00 - 12000.00 MYR / Month

Job Description:

Randstad is partnering with a leading resource technology company to hire a Senior Java Developer for their global team based in Kuala Lumpur. The role involves designing, developing, and maintaining scalable Java-based applications using modern frameworks and cloud environments.

Job Responsibility:

  • Design, develop, and maintain scalable Java-based applications using Spring Boot
  • Implement authentication and authorization mechanisms, including SSO, OAuth 2.0 or OpenID Connect
  • Develop and maintain RESTful APIs for seamless system integrations
  • Optimize application performance and ensure high availability
  • Work with databases (SQL/NoSQL) and optimize queries for efficient data retrieval
  • Collaborate with DevOps teams to deploy and maintain applications in cloud environments
  • Ensure best coding practices, security standards, and compliance
  • Participate in code reviews and mentor junior developers
  • Troubleshoot and resolve technical issues as they arise.

Requirements:

  • 4+ years of experience in Java development, with a strong focus on Spring and Spring Boot
  • Hands-on experience with OAuth 2.0, OpenID Connect, and other authentication mechanisms
  • Proficiency in building RESTful APIs and integrating with third-party services
  • Strong understanding of database technologies (SQL/NoSQL) and ORM frameworks
  • Experience with cloud platforms (AWS, Azure, or Google Cloud) is a plus
  • Familiarity with microservices architecture and containerization (Docker/Kubernetes) is a plus
  • Knowledge of security best practices in application development
  • Strong problem-solving skills and the ability to work in an Agile environment
  • Excellent communication and teamwork skills.

Nice to have:

  • Experience with CI/CD pipelines and automated testing frameworks
  • Knowledge of front-end technologies (Angular, React) is a plus
  • Understanding of event-driven architecture (Kafka, RabbitMQ) is a plus.
What we offer:
  • Good benefits
  • Hybrid work arrangement
  • Opportunity to work with a global team.

Additional Information:

Job Posted:
June 03, 2025

Expiration:
July 21, 2025

Employment Type:
Fulltime
Work Type:
Hybrid work
Job Link Share:
Welcome to CrawlJobs.com
Your Global Job Discovery Platform
At CrawlJobs.com, we simplify finding your next career opportunity by bringing job listings directly to you from all corners of the web. Using cutting-edge AI and web-crawling technologies, we gather and curate job offers from various sources across the globe, ensuring you have access to the most up-to-date job listings in one place.